Rbowtie2

Rbowtie2 wraps Bowtie2 and AdapterRemoval within R to perform sequencing read alignment, adapter trimming, and paired-end read merging for preprocessing high-throughput sequencing data for downstream genomic analyses.


Key Features:

  • Sequencing Read Alignment: Acts as an R wrapper around Bowtie2 to execute alignment of sequencing reads to reference genomes using Bowtie2's alignment algorithms.
  • Adapter Trimming and Identification: Integrates AdapterRemoval to detect and trim adapter sequences from raw sequencing reads.
  • Read Merging: Supports merging of paired-end reads into single contiguous sequences when appropriate.

Scientific Applications:

  • ATAC-seq Analysis: Provides the alignment and adapter-trimming preprocessing steps required for chromatin accessibility profiling in ATAC-seq experiments.
  • Genome-wide Studies: Enables high-fidelity read alignment and adapter-free datasets suitable for a range of genome-wide sequencing studies.

Methodology:

Integration of Bowtie2's alignment algorithms with AdapterRemoval's trimming and read-merging processes, executed within an R environment.
